Measure Z Road Work Map

Want to see what roads have been fixed as a result of Measure Z, the 1/2 percent sales tax increase county residents voted for in November of 2014?

Below is an interactive map provided by Humboldt County government that allows you to see what areas have been addressed since Measure Z took affect. Each thicker red line shows where roads have had work done. Click on those lines for more information.
